Tyrolean club officially submitted application to participate in Italian elite league
HC Tiroler Innsbruck was one of EBEL's founding clubs in 2000 but in 2008 the team voluntarily left the Austrian elite league due to financial problems choosing to partecipate in less expensive Nationalliga (Austrian second division). But now long-haul president Günther Hanschitz, believes the team and fans need new challenges: so he officially submitted an application to join Italian Serie A next season.
The Austrain Federation already gave its blessing to the project through vice-president Peter Schramm statement: 'We are obviously sad at the thought that we will loose a traditional team as Innsbruck but we understand the impossibility to enter in EBEL, so if Italian teams and the Federation can agree...'
In less then two hours by car, Innsbruck can reach traditional South Tyrol places like Bruneck (Brunico), Sterzing (Vipiteno), Ritten (Renon) and of course Bozen (Bolzano), the capital of Italian South Tyrol, ensuring several gainful local derbies.
On Innsbruck website, Hanschitz explains the reason of this decision:
"The reasons are quite simple: in last three years we financially restored the budget and now we just want to reach a new level. We can't financially compete with teams like Vienna, Salzburg and Klagenfurt. And with our geographical position at country's extreme western travel costs would be huge for us. So Italy offers us an excellent alternative. We will play many regional derbies and also the transfers would be much more affordable for us.'
Which are the reactions?
'It as never happened before that an historical club is thinking of changing to a different league. But nowadays enter into EBEL is an impossible goal for us. The reactions were quite positive'
How you'll change the team?
'We want to keep the Tyrolean players' base with some imports' addition. This project can be implemented better in Serie A than in the EBEL. With another 3 or 4 imports we would have a competitive team.
When will a decision officially be taken?
"In the coming days or next week there will be further meetings. Firstly we will meet Vice-President of the Austrian Federation and then the President of the Italian one. We will see... I hope they will get a positive signal. "
Which assessment can you make after three years in Nationalliga?
"We are financially back on a solid foundation to support us and now we want to take a step forward. This is unfortunately no longer possible in Nationalliga. But these three years have been financially good for us. We are hoping for a new challenge.'
